South Oregon Coast Goes Interstellar with Egyptian Theatre's Star Trek Film FestPublished 08/11/25 at 5:55 a.m.By Oregon Coast Beach Connection Staff(Coos Bay, Oregon) – There's more than a little cool interstellar action coming to the south Oregon coast in the next month or so, with a big astronomy festival set for Sunset Bay State on September 25 – 27, but there's also the Star Trek Film Festival on September 5 – 6.
Star Trek II: The Wrath of Khan, Star Trek III: The Search for Spock, and Star Trek IV: The Voyage Home are on the screen.
